Steiff and Sanrio have officially launched their first collection under a new long-term partnership, bringing Hello Kitty into the German manufacturer’s premium plush range through five everyday products and a limited-edition collector’s piece.

Hello Kitty was designed by Sanrio in 1974 and has grown from a simple character design into a global lifestyle icon associated with friendship, warmth and bringing people together.

Steiff has an even longer history, with Margarete Steiff establishing the company in Germany in 1880 before her nephew Richard created the world’s first jointed teddy bear in 1902.

The company introduced its famous “Button in Ear” trademark in 1904 to distinguish genuine Steiff products, and the small metal button remains one of the most recognizable signs of the brand’s craftsmanship today.

The new collaboration is built around the theme “100% Friendship,” combining Hello Kitty’s optimistic personality with more than 145 years of Steiff plush-making experience.

Selected pieces also borrow visual details from Steiff’s Ben Teddy bear, creating designs that feel recognizably Hello Kitty while still carrying the look of the historic German brand.

The standard Hello Kitty plush, priced at $65, stands approximately 30 cm tall and recreates her familiar white appearance with a pink and rose-colored outfit, matching bow, embroidered brown eyes and a yellow nose.

The seated plush is made from soft polyester material and includes Steiff’s stainless-steel Button in Ear, giving fans a larger and more traditionally cuddly centerpiece for the collection.

Hello Kitty in a Teddy Bear Costume, priced at $49, measures approximately 20 cm and dresses her in a removable beige fleece costume inspired by Steiff’s own teddy bear designs.

The costume includes a hood that can be pulled back to reveal Hello Kitty’s head and bow, while a classic Steiff Teddy bear motif appears across the back and an internal bean bag helps the seated plush maintain a stable pose.

The White Hello Kitty Pendant, priced at $30, turns her standard pink and rose-colored outfit into a compact approximately 10 cm accessory made from ultra-soft white plush.

A built-in carabiner allows the white pendant to be attached to keys, backpacks or bags, making it the most portable version of Hello Kitty’s classic design in the lineup.

The Beige Hello Kitty Pendant, also priced at $30, measures approximately 10 cm and swaps her usual white appearance for beige plush paired with a light blue and white fleece outfit.

Her pink bow, embroidered dark brown eyes and yellow nose preserve Hello Kitty’s recognizable features while giving the second pendant a softer color palette connected more closely to Steiff’s traditional teddy bears.

The Hello Kitty Purse, priced at $30, recreates her head as an approximately 10 cm soft white plush accessory decorated with embroidered facial details and her signature pink bow.

A white zipper runs across the purse and is finished with a pull shaped like a Steiff Teddy bear head, adding a subtle reference to the manufacturer without distracting from the Hello Kitty design.

The centerpiece of the collaboration is the Limited Edition Hello Kitty, priced at $365, an approximately 22 cm collector’s item produced in a worldwide run of just 1,974 pieces.

The production number directly references Hello Kitty’s 1974 debut, connecting the limited run to the year Sanrio first designed the character.

Made from fine white mohair, the collector’s version features a pale pink mohair dress integrated into the body, a matching bow, embroidered facial details and a pink heart held against her chest.

Her head and both arms are articulated, allowing for limited posing, while a gold-plated Button in Ear distinguishes the collector’s edition from the stainless-steel branding used across the standard plush range.

The Steiff x Hello Kitty collection launched on August 3, 2026, and is now available through Steiff’s regional online stores, with pricing varying between international markets.
